White County had already won five in a row (a stretch where they outscored their opponents by an average of 23.4 points) and they went ahead and made it six on Saturday. They strolled past the Livingston Academy Wildcats with points to spare, taking the game 49-31. Given the Warriors' advantage in MaxPreps' Tennessee basketball rankings (they are ranked sixth, while the Wildcats are ranked 46th), the result wasn't entirely unexpected.
Gracie Clark continued her habit of posting crazy stat lines, dropping a double-double with 16 points and 12 rebounds. Another player making a difference was Lakelyn Grasty, who posted ten points.
White County's win bumped their record up to 27-3. As for Livingston Academy, this is the second loss in a row for them and nudges their season record down to 17-11.
